Estate PlanningI assist clients with all aspects of estate planning, including the drafting of simple or complex wills and trusts, or granting someone property or medical power of attorney to make decisions on your behalf should the need arise. Preparing a will ensures that your assets are distributed per your instructions. Structuring a plan of division can be difficult, but it can be an act of love that helps to prevent misunderstandings and strife in your family after you are gone. Assigning power of attorney to a trusted individual in advance can be crucial in situations where you are unable to act on your own behalf. This, in combination with a medical directive, makes known your health care wishes and takes the burden off your family when the need arises to make the most difficult decisions. ProbateMy experience also includes helping clients through the probate process following a loved one's passing. I will make all necessary appearances in probate court and handle all necessary court documents including: - Application to probate the will and obtaining Letters Testamentary
- Proof of death
- Oath of executor
- Notice to creditors (normally by publication)
- Inventory and appraisement of the estate
- Any necessary waivers/notices to beneficiaries
In addition, I can assist in making all necessary transfers of real or personal property to the named beneficiaries. I can also assist clients who need assistance in clearing title to inheritances coming by way of intestacy (where a person died without a will).
